41A British Grove South, London, W4 2PU is a leasehold flat built between 1983-1990. The property offers approximately 915 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£473,373 , which equates to approximately £517 per square foot. It was last sold on 5 Jun 2015 for £515,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£41,627, representing a 8.1% decrease, or approximately 0.8% per year.

41A British Grove South, London, Hammersmith And Fulham, Greater London, W4 2PU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 16 Jun 2021.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 1 Jun 2010, when the property was rated C. The current rating of D re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 8.2%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 200 mm loft insulation to pitched, insulated (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from timber frame,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
